I ordered this for my son for his second birthday. He has a favorite sleepy dog and a teddy bear, but he started to want to take a wooden train or two into the bed with him. And I'd find trains lodged under his back in the middle of the night. So, I searched for a stuffed Thomas character that would help. His favorites, Gordon and Bertie, were not available in plush, so I tried his third favorite, James. When it came it was very stiff and unhuggable. He has it in the car with him, but it wasn't comfortable to sleep with. So I ordered this one, and he loves it. He points out the wheels, and "peep peeps and "woo woos" with him while he's falling asleep. It is also a pretty large pillow like toy. The James was only 9" this one is much more playful stuffed toy and less of a figurine. Most importantly he LOVES to hug this Thomas.

I was really looking forward to this pillow. I have enjoyed the other Boppy products I have purchased and was pleased with the slipcover and shape of the pillow. My disappointment was over the fact that after sleeping with this pillow for about two weeks the filling was so scrunched up and beaten down that the pillow was not very useful. Expected more out of the Boppy product.

This is an okay maternity support pillow, but I'm sure you could find something much better. Several other reviewers have mentioned that the stuffing tends to separate over time and bunch up, and this is all true and really annoying. Initially, it was really nice and provided good support between my legs and the larger, "belly" support section is nice and squishy and is comfortable under/against my belly. The pillow seems a little wider than necessary - it takes up a LOT of room in our full size bed, and turning with it under the covers is an event which wakes me up every time (I suspect this is true of all maternity pillows, though). After using it for 2-3 months, and despite nightly fluffing and shaking, the stuffing has become separated and a little flat in spots, especially in the area that I place between my legs - so flat and unsupportive, in fact, that I've started sleeping with a second, regular pillow on top of the Boppy pillow to try to keep my hips level. Coordinating two pillows to turn from side to side is much worse than just the one. Overall, this is an okay pillow - it's not great and if you really need support, I'd recommend looking elsewhere. If you just want something squishy to provide very light support, this might work for you.

I was really looking forward to this pillow, as I am currently about 5 1/2 months along, and have been having a lot of discomfort trying to sleep. I wanted a pillow that would go between my knees, and also hold my belly up a bit, so that my back didn't hurt so much. It did help with these two problems, but the pillow has some issues of its own. As other reviewers have said, there seems to be an excess of stuffing at the top of the pillow. It takes up a lot of space in the bed, and makes turning over cumbersome when you have anything more than a sheet covering you (as a heavy blanket holds it down). So while I am more comfortable while asleep, I wake up every time I want to turn to my other side. It seems like the pillow would be a lot better if the top part were more narrow.
